PGP Whole Disk Encryption

Comprehensive, high performance full disk encryption for all data on desktops, laptops, and removable media

 
   

PGP Whole Disk Encryption provides your organizations with comprehensive, multi-platform, and high performance full disk encryption for all data, including user files, swap files, system files, hidden files, and more, on desktops, laptops, and servers. The encrypted data is protected from unauthorized access, providing strong security for intellectual property, customer data, partner data, and brand.

 

Pprotecting your sensitive data, intellectual property, personal identifiable information (PII) and personal health information (PHI) on laptops, desktops, and removable devices from theft or loss is critical for enterprises and the public sector. Exposure of sensitive data can result in financial loss, legal penalties and fines, loss in reputation, brand damage, and loss in intellectual property and customer trust.

 Rapid deployment

  • Flexible .MSI and .PKG formats support most rapid deployment tools such as SMS®, ZENworks®, and Altiris®.

  • Multi-platform: Protects Windows (including Windows Server®), Mac OS X (including Boot Camp®), and Linux® (Ubuntu, Red Hat).

  • Silent and invisible enrollment.

  • Support for Casper® and other backup software.

 

Centralized management

  • Web-based administration console.

  • Enforced user, password, and machine policies.

  • Stay-compliant reporting includes machine encryption status, login failure alerts, and device management.

  • Log integration.

  • Directory integration through Lightweight Directory Access Protocol (LDAP).

  • Strong user key management.

 Built PGP strong

 

Hardware-based cryptographic acceleration via Intel®Advanced Encryption Standard Instructions (AES-NI) support.

  • High performance, validated, optimized, and strong PGP®encryption.

  • Built with high performance PGP® Hybrid Cryptographic Optimizer (HCO) technology with Advanced Encryption Standard (AES) 128-bit and 256-bit encryption.

  • Smart card (including Personal Identity Verification (PIV) cards), Trusted Platform Module (TPM), and passphrase authentication options.2

  • Federal Information Processing Standards (FIPS) 140-2 validated, CESG Assisted Products Scheme (CAPS) approved, Defence Infosec Product Co-Operation Group (DIPCOG) approved, Common Criteria Evaluation Assurance Level (CC EAL) 4+ pending.

  • Support for Intel Anti-Theft for Laptops available

 User-friendly

  • Background initial encryption allows users to work as usual without interruption.

  • Throttle capability with pause, CPU usage, and power failure safety options.

  • Hibernation support on Windows.

  • Protects shared systems with support for multiple users.

  • Customizable pre-boot screen.

  • Over 50 languages and keyboards supported.

  • Windows Single Sign-on (SSO) support.

How Wholedisk Encryption Works?

 

 

If you're using a computer or a removable USB drive, chances are that you have sensitive data on these devices. You want to ensure that there is no unauthorized access to that data if the device is lost or stolen.

Whole disk (also known as full disk) encryption protects this data, rendering it unreadable to unauthorized users.


What is different between whole disk encryption and file encryption?

Whole disk encryption protects the entire system, and file encryption provides an additional layer of security.

File encryption encrypts specific files and when a user successfully authorizes to an operating system, the contents of the file remain encrypted.

 
 

Whole disk encryption protects a disk in the event of theft or accidental loss. Whole disk encryption encrypts the entire disk including swap files, system files, and hibernation files. If an encrypted disk is lost, stolen, or placed into another computer, the encrypted state of the drive remains unchanged, and only an authorized user can access its contents.
